NanoShield MCCB

NanoShield MCCB Molded Case Circuit Breakers

Precision overcurrent protection with electronic trip intelligence for demanding industrial applications.

The NanoShield MCCB family offers molded case circuit breakers from 15 A to 2,500 A with advanced electronic trip units featuring true-RMS sensing and configurable time-current curves. Designed for use in Heritage HT-LV switchgear, panelboards, and standalone enclosures, these breakers combine high interrupting capacity with compact footprints. Optional zone-selective interlocking and integrated ground fault protection ensure coordinated, selective fault clearing.

Electronic trip units with true-RMS current sensing and adjustable LSIG settingsInterrupting capacities up to 100 kA at 480 V ACRotary and toggle handle mechanisms with lockout/tagout provisions
Certifications:UL 489IEC 60947-2CSA C22.2 No. 5.1

NanoShield MCB

NanoShield MCB Miniature Circuit Breakers

Compact, DIN-rail-mount circuit protection for branch circuits and control systems.

The NanoShield MCB line provides reliable overcurrent protection for branch circuits, lighting, receptacles, and control panel applications. Available in B, C, and D trip curves from 0.5 A to 63 A, these miniature circuit breakers mount on standard 35 mm DIN rail and feature quick-connect or box-lug terminals for rapid installation. High short-circuit ratings and compact one-module-per-pole width make them ideal for space-constrained panels.

Trip curves B, C, and D for precise application matching10 kA short-circuit rating at 240 V AC across all ratingsOne module (18 mm) per pole for maximum panel density
Certifications:UL 489IEC 60898-1IEC 60947-2

Heritage MCC

Heritage MCC Motor Control Centers

Configurable motor control centers that simplify wiring, commissioning, and ongoing maintenance.

The Heritage MCC is a modular, IEC and NEMA-rated motor control center designed for industrial plants, water treatment facilities, and large commercial HVAC systems. Each vertical section houses plug-in motor starter units that can be safely inserted and withdrawn under power, enabling true hot-swap maintenance. Integrated NanoDrive VFDs, soft starters, and smart overload relays can be factory-configured into any unit, providing a complete, tested motor management solution delivered ready to install.

Plug-in, drawout motor starter units for safe hot-swap maintenanceNEMA and IEC starter options from Size 1 through Size 7Integrated variable frequency drives and soft starters in any unit space
Certifications:UL 845CSA C22.2 No. 254IEC 61439-1

NanoDrive VFD

NanoDrive VFD Variable Frequency Drives

High-performance variable frequency drives that optimize motor efficiency and process control.

NanoDrive VFDs provide precise speed and torque control for AC induction and permanent magnet motors from 0.5 HP to 1,500 HP. Featuring advanced sensorless vector control, integrated EMC filters, and built-in safety functions (STO, SS1), NanoDrive reduces energy consumption, mechanical wear, and downtime. An intuitive graphical keypad and integrated PLC functionality allow standalone process control without additional hardware.

Sensorless vector and V/f control modes with auto-tuningIntegrated safe torque off (STO) and safe stop 1 (SS1) per IEC 61800-5-2 SIL 3Built-in EMC filter meeting IEC 61800-3 C2 without external components
Certifications:UL 508CIEC 61800-5-1IEC 61800-3 C2

IronGuard

IronGuard Series Contactors & Overload Relays

Rugged contactors and smart overload relays for reliable motor switching and protection.

The IronGuard Series provides a comprehensive range of AC and DC contactors from 9 A to 820 A, paired with electronic overload relays featuring phase-loss detection, ground fault sensing, and predictive thermal modeling. Designed for millions of operations, IronGuard contactors feature bifurcated silver-alloy contacts and an energy-efficient AC coil design that reduces holding power by 80%. Snap-on auxiliary contacts and interface relays complete the motor control solution.

Bifurcated silver-nickel contacts for reliable switching even at low currentsEnergy-efficient AC coil with 80% power reduction in holding positionElectronic overload relays with class 5 / 10 / 20 / 30 trip curves
Certifications:UL 508IEC 60947-4-1CSA C22.2 No. 14
